International Liaison Office

In 2000, the American Bar Association was honored as "Volunteer of the Year" by the International Visitors Center Chicago (IVCC) at an awards reception held in the Stock Trading Room at The Art Institute of Chicago. This award celebrates the ever-expanding international role of both the ABA and the City of Chicago. Robert Hirshon, then ABA President-Elect, accepted the award on behalf of the ABA. Macarena Tamayo-Calabrese, Director of the Latin American and Caribbean Law Initiative Council (LALIC), and Kathleen Sullivan, Director, International Liaison Office, were also present.
